Receive VT LCV's Email Alerts and Udates

VT LCV is working year round to ensure that your environmental values are our state's priorities. During the election season we are directly supporting pro-environment candidates in their bid to be re-elected or elected for the first time.
During the legislative session we are advocating in Vermont's State House for strong environmental laws. We work on issues from land conservation to Vermont's renewable energy future.
